Many of the recognised capabilities of alkaloids are connected with protection. For example, aporphine alkaloid liriodenine made by the tulip tree protects it from parasitic mushrooms. In addition, the existence of alkaloids within the plant stops insects and chordate animals from ingesting it. On the other hand, some animals are tailored to alkaloids and even use them in their own metabolism.[201] These alkaloid-related substances as serotonin, dopamine and histamine are essential neurotransmitters in animals. Alkaloids may also be identified to manage plant growth.[202] A person illustration of an organism that works by using alkaloids for defense may be the Utetheisa ornatrix, more generally called the ornate moth. Pyrrolizidine alkaloids render these larvae and Grownup moths unpalatable to lots of of their normal enemies like coccinelid beetles, green lacewings, insectivorous hemiptera and insectivorous bats.

We shown that, in contrast to classical opioid receptors, ACKR3 would not trigger classical G protein signaling and is not modulated with the classical prescription or analgesic opioids, which include morphine, fentanyl, or buprenorphine, or by nonselective opioid antagonists for example naloxone. In its place, we established that LIH383, an ACKR3-selective subnanomolar competitor peptide, stops ACKR3’s unfavorable regulatory function on opioid peptides within an ex vivo rat conolidine Mind product and potentiates their exercise toward classical opioid receptors.
These final results advise that conolidine is in a position to limit the ACKR3 receptor’s destructive regulatory Qualities and free up opioid peptides, letting them to bind to the classical opioid receptors and advertise analgesic action.
